Comfyui mask. The IPAdapter are very powerful models for image-to-image conditioning. It migrate some basic functions of PhotoShop to ComfyUI, aiming Used ADE20K segmentor, an alternative to COCOSemSeg. 5 output. It processes an image and a target color, generating a mask where the specified color is highlighted, facilitating operations like color-based segmentation or object isolation. The mask that is to be pasted. Tensor representing the first mask. Please keep posted images SFW. The width of the mask. Img2Img works by loading an image like this example image, converting it to latent space with the VAE and then sampling on it with a denoise lower than 1. Apr 21, 2024 · Once the mask has been set, you’ll just want to click on the Save to node option. mask. It involves doing some math with the color chann Invert Mask Documentation. The ComfyUI Mask Bounding Box Plugin provides functionalities for selecting a specific size mask from an image. MASK. The grow_mask_by applies a small padding to the mask to provide better and more consistent results. The random_mask_brushnet_ckpt provides a more general ckpt for random mask shape. ComfyUI_essentials: Many useful tooling nodes. Input types Jan 20, 2024 · The ControlNet conditioning is applied through positive conditioning as usual. 遮罩; 加载图像作为遮罩节点 (Load Image As Mask) 反转遮罩节点 (Invert Mask) 实心遮罩节点(Solid Mask) 将图像转换为遮罩节点 (Convert Image To Mask) Feb 2, 2024 · img2imgのワークフロー i2i-nomask-workflow. Tensor representing the third mask. - storyicon/comfyui_segment_anything The ComfyUI Mask Bounding Box Plugin provides functionalities for selecting a specific size mask from an image. To create a seamless workflow in ComfyUI that can handle rendering any image and produce a clean mask (with accurate hair details) for compositing onto any background, you will need to use nodes designed for high-quality image processing and precise masking. workflow: https://drive. Tensor representing the second mask. 2024/09/13: Fixed a nasty bug in the ComfyUI-KJNodes: Provides various mask nodes to create light map. mask1: A torch. 0 to 1. x. ComfyUI is a powerful and modular GUI for diffusion models with a graph interface. This creates a softer, more blended edge effect. ComfyUI-IC-Light: The IC-Light impl from Hello. 支持 3 种官方模型:yolo_world/l, yolo_world/m, yolo_world/s,会自动下载并加载 Color Mask To Depth Mask (Inspire) - Convert the color map from the spec text into a mask with depth values ranging from 0. x: INT mask: MASK: The input mask to be modified. com/WASasquatch/was-node-suite-comfyui ( https://civitai. Masks provide a way to tell the sampler what to denoise and what to leave alone. 44 KB ファイルダウンロードについて ダウンロード プロンプトに(blond hair:1. outputs. y. operation. Explore its features, templates and examples on GitHub. Image resize node used in the workflow comes from this pack. Tensor representing the heatmap overlay of the combined mask on the ComfyUI 用户手册; 核心节点. This repository is the ComfyUI version of FaceChain - THtianhao/ComfyUI-FaceChain. The x coordinate of the pasted mask in pixels. Positive values cause the mask to expand, while negative values lead to contraction. Based on GroundingDino and SAM, use semantic strings to segment any element in an image. Whether to denoise the whole area, or limit it to the bounding box of the mask. Defaults to None. 22 and 2. The ImageColorToMask node is designed to convert a specified color in an image to a mask. The comfyui version of sd-webui-segment-anything. The remove bg node used in workflow comes from this pack. 2). how to paste the mask. Find out how to create, load and manipulate masks with different nodes and examples. This segs guide explains how to auto mask videos in ComfyUI. mask2: A torch. strength. This parameter is central to the node's operation, serving as the base upon which the mask is either expanded or contracted. com Learn how to use masks to control the denoising process in ComfyUI, a node-based image synthesis framework. invert mask. Add the 'Mask Bounding Box' plugin Attach a mask and image Output the resulting bounding box and Go to ComfyUI\custom_nodes\comfyui-reactor-node and run install. Class name: InvertMask; Category: mask; Output node: False; The InvertMask node is designed to invert the values of a given mask, effectively flipping the masked and unmasked areas. base_value: Sets the value of the base mask. The following images can be loaded in ComfyUI to get the full workflow. com/models/20793/was Mar 21, 2024 · This node takes the original image, VAE, and mask and produces a latent space representation of the image as an output that is then modified upon within the KSampler along with the positive and negative prompts. The mask that is to be pasted in. This is particularly useful for isolating specific colors in an image and creating masks that can be used for further image processing or artistic effects. outputs¶ CONDITIONING MASK: The primary mask that will be modified based on the operation with the source mask. 1), 1girlで生成。 黒髪女性の画像がブロンド女性に変更される。 画像全体に対してi2iをかけてるので人物が変更されている。 手作業でマスクを設定してのi2i 黒髪女性の画像の目 WAS_Image_Blend_Mask 节点旨在使用提供的遮罩和混合百分比无缝混合两张图像。 它利用图像合成的能力,创建一个视觉上连贯的结果,其中一个图像的遮罩区域根据指定的混合级别被另一个图像的相应区域替换。 Masks Combine Batch: Combine batched masks into one mask. The mask to constrain the conditioning to. Between versions 2. May 16, 2024 · ComfyUI進階教學-Mask 遮罩基礎運用,IPAdapter+遮罩,CN+遮罩,Lora+遮罩,prompts+遮罩,只有想不到沒有做不到! #comfyui #stablediffusion #comfyui插件 #IPAdapter # May 16, 2024 · comfyui workflow Overview I recently published a couple of nodes that automate and significantly improve inpainting by enabling the sampling to take place only on the masked area. Outputs: combined_mask: A torch. 確実な方法ですが、画像ごとに毎回手作業が必要になるのが面倒です。 comfyui节点文档插件,enjoy~~. If you continue to use the existing workflow, errors may occur during execution. It plays a central role in the composite operation, acting as the base for modifications. See full list on github. dilation: Dilation applied to each mask layer before flattening. These are examples demonstrating how to do img2img. ComfyUI also has a mask editor that can be accessed by right clicking an image in the LoadImage node and “Open in MaskEditor”. 1) and a threshold (default 0. The mask filled with a single value. The only way to keep the code open and free is by sponsoring its development. The weight of the masked area to be used when mixing multiple overlapping conditionings. Solid Mask node. example. outputs¶ MASK. set_cond_area. The height of the mask. 21, there is partial compatibility loss regarding the Detailer workflow. example usage text with workflow image Aug 7, 2023 · This tutorial covers some of the more advanced features of masking and compositing images. google. 5 and 1. I believe you need the bitwise operations or use the mask invert + cut by mask and paste by mask. Input types Color To Mask: The ColorToMask node is designed to convert a specified RGB color value within an image into a mask. pt" Ultralytics model - you can download it from the Assets and put it into the "ComfyUI\models\ultralytics\bbox" directory Aug 5, 2023 · A series of tutorials about fundamental comfyUI skillsThis tutorial covers masking, inpainting and image manipulation. Welcome to the unofficial ComfyUI subreddit. Please share your tips, tricks, and workflows for using this software to create your AI art. expand: INT: Determines the magnitude and direction of the mask modification. The Solid Mask node can be used to create a solid masking containing a single value. Values below offset are clamped to 0, values above threshold to 1. inputs. example¶ example usage text with workflow image 在ComfyUI中,实现局部动画的方法多种多样。这种动画效果是指在视频的所有帧中,部分内容保持不变,而其他部分呈现动态变化的现象。通常用于 Oct 26, 2023 · Requirements: WAS Suit [Text List, Text Concatenate] : https://github. 5-inpainting models. Image(图像节点) 加载器; 条件假设节点(Conditioning) 潜在模型(Latent) 遮罩. The inverted mask. Find out how to convert, load, save, and manipulate these datatypes with examples and code snippets. Learn how to work with images, latents, and masks in ComfyUI, a web-based UI for pytorch. load Exciting new feature for the IPAdapter extesion: it's now possible to mask part of the composition to affect only a certain area And you can use multiple Category: mask; Output node: False; The ImageToMask node is designed to convert an image into a mask based on a specified color channel. Let's break down the main parts of this workflow so that you can understand it better. Overview. This is particularly useful in combination with ComfyUI's "Differential Diffusion" node, which allows to use a mask as per-pixel denoise Mask¶. An Jan 20, 2024 · Load Imageノードから出てくるのはMASKなので、MASK to SEGSノードでSEGSに変換してやります。 MASKからのin-painting. bat If you don't have the "face_yolov8m. flatten_method: The method of flattening the mask Mar 21, 2024 · For dynamic UI masking in Comfort UI, extend MaskableGraphic and use UI. Discord: Join the community, friendly Takes a mask, an offset (default 0. width. The Invert Mask node can be used to invert a mask. The value to fill the mask with. The y coordinate of the pasted mask in pixels. image_out_hm: A torch. Download the Realistic Vision model. The range of the mask value is limited to 0. And above all, BE NICE. VertexHelper for custom mesh creation; for inpainting, set transparency as a mask and apply prompt and sampler settings for generative fill. . I have developed a method to use the COCO-SemSeg Preprocessor to create masks for subjects in a scene. mask3 (optional): A torch. This creates a copy of the input image into the input/clipspace directory within ComfyUI. 5. How to use. These nodes provide a variety of ways create or load masks and manipulate them. Model Input Switch: Switch between two model inputs based on a boolean switch ComfyUI Loaders: A set of ComfyUI loaders that also output a string that contains the name of the model being loaded. It's a bit messy, but if you want to use it as a reference, it might help you. source. Contribute to CavinHuang/comfyui-nodes-docs development by creating an account on GitHub. This node is particularly useful when you have several image-mask pairs and need to dynamically choose which pair to use in your workflow. YOLO-World 模型加载 | 🔎Yoloworld Model Loader. This is a node pack for ComfyUI, primarily dealing with masks. Switch (images, mask): The ImageMaskSwitch node is designed to provide a flexible way to switch between multiple image and mask inputs based on a selection parameter. Pro Tip: A mask Feather Mask Documentation. Class name: FeatherMask; Category: mask; Output node: False; The FeatherMask node applies a feathering effect to the edges of a given mask, smoothly transitioning the mask's edges by adjusting their opacity based on specified distances from each edge. Tensor representing the combined mask. 使用model scope模型进行分割并且获取脸部和身体的mask. 6. Put it in Comfyui > models > checkpoints folder. Extend MaskableGraphic, override OnPopulateMesh, use UI. Examples of ComfyUI workflows. feather mask. It allows for the extraction of mask layers corresponding to the red, green, blue, or alpha channels of an image, facilitating operations that require channel-specific masking or processing. height. example usage text with workflow image 信息: ComfyUI 中的坐标系统原点位于左上角。 输入: mask:要裁剪的遮罩。 width:区域的像素宽度。 height:区域的像素高度。 x:区域的 x 坐标(以像素为单位)。 y:区域的 y 坐标(以像素为单位)。 输出: MASK:裁剪后的遮罩。 4. Inpainting a cat with the v2 inpainting model: Inpainting a woman with the v2 inpainting model: It also works with non inpainting models. VertexHelper; set transparency, apply prompt and sampler settings. A new mask composite containing the source pasted into destination. json 8. The following images can be loaded in ComfyUI (opens in a new tab) to get the full workflow. Discord: Join the community, friendly people, advice and even 1 on Apr 11, 2024 · The checkpoint in segmentation_mask_brushnet_ckpt provides checkpoints trained on BrushData, which has segmentation prior (mask are with the same shape of objects). Can be combined with ClipSEG to replace any aspect of an SDXL image with an SD1. Apr 26, 2024 · Here you can download my ComfyUI workflow with 4 inputs. Some example workflows this pack enables are: (Note that all examples use the default 1. 参数 Invert Mask node. com/file/d/1 ComfyUI - Mask Bounding Box. Through ComfyUI-Impact-Subpack, you can utilize UltralyticsDetectorProvider to access various detection models. Check my ComfyUI Advanced Understanding videos on YouTube for example, part 1 and part 2. Features. The mask to be inverted. comfyui节点文档插件,enjoy~~. Sep 7, 2024 · ComfyUI also has a mask editor that can be accessed by right clicking an image in the LoadImage node and "Open in MaskEditor". source: MASK: The secondary mask that will be used in conjunction with the destination mask to perform the specified operation, influencing the final output mask. We have four main sections: Masks, IPAdapters, Prompts, and Outputs. value. Img2Img Examples. Maps mask values in the range of [offset → threshold] to [0 → 1]. The subject or even just the style of the reference image(s) can be easily transferred to a generation. You can Load these images in ComfyUI to get the full workflow. 0. ComfyUI-Easy-Use: A giant node pack of everything. ComfyUI IPAdapter Plus; ComfyUI InstantID (Native) ComfyUI Essentials; ComfyUI FaceAnalysis; Not to mention the documentation and videos tutorials. A default value of 6 is suitable Jun 25, 2024 · The ComfyUI Vid2Vid offers two distinct workflows to creating high-quality, professional animations: Vid2Vid Part 1, which enhances your creativity by focusing on the composition and masking of your original video, and Vid2Vid Part 2, which utilizes SDXL Style Transfer to transform the style of your video to match your desired aesthetic. This operation is fundamental in image processing tasks where the focus of interest needs to be switched between the foreground and the A set of nodes for ComfyUI that can composite layer and mask to achieve Photoshop like functionality. The conditioning that will be limited to a mask. Think of it as a 1-image lora. Thresholding: Threshold by mask value; Mask: Selects the largest bounded mask. うまくいきました。 高波が来たら一発アウト. Masks ComfyUI reference implementation for IPAdapter models. uou jfrattp otfg hzjbln ldffyx ncuegts tfqwezw rtj loac udtxok